Output e52c946bf627e70333e17dff06f3b9d0601e8d20f5d1f2a1e7ac4e2095e01ed1:1

value
1267717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d342a63b685bce6268ab5bf4785c4ee16b848cd OP_EQUAL
address
3QmqNc43Hz8r3fafcpnWz3BXjwzyPGKPeA
transaction
e52c946bf627e70333e17dff06f3b9d0601e8d20f5d1f2a1e7ac4e2095e01ed1
confirmations
346881
spent
true